Amazon Prime 30-Day Free Trial offers new members complete access to all Prime benefits at zero cost for a full month. This includes free same-day and two-day delivery, Prime Video streaming with thousands of movies and shows, Prime Music with 2 million ad-free songs, unlimited photo storage, exclusive deals, and early access to Lightning Deals. The trial automatically converts to a $14.99/month or $139/year membership unless cancelled, making it risk-free to experience the full Prime ecosystem.. Pros:

  • Complete Prime access for 30 days at zero cost
  • Instant activation of all shipping and streaming benefits
  • Risk-free trial with simple cancellation process
  • Transparent conversion terms with advance notifications
  • Immediate access to exclusive member deals and pricing
  • Full access to Prime Video originals and movie library

Cons:

  • Requires credit card for trial activation
  • Auto-converts to paid membership if not cancelled
  • Some benefits require compatible devices for full enjoyment
  • Limited to new members or those without Prime in past 12 months
